Description

This property is no longer available to rent or to buy. This description is from March 14, 2024
Welcome to your very own slice of paradise! This custom built waterfront home was designed to enjoy lake living & the outdoors boasting a level lot and stunning, long range, sunset views from nearly every room. Quality finishes abound including an open floor plan, 2 story dining room, great room w/ glorious views, beautiful spiral staircase, & wine cellar. Unleash your inner chef in the gourmet kitchen w/ ss appliances, granite counters, walk-in pantry, & butler pantry w/ wine refrigerator. Spacious main floor primary suite complete w/ 2 custom walk-in closets, spa like bath & glorious views. Upper level provides 3 spacious BRs & bonus room. Entertain on the huge covered porch w/ retractable screen, relax in the hot tub, cozy around the lakeside firepit, and enjoy boating & water sports from your covered dock w/ boat lift! Reflection Pointe is a gated community w/ pool, clubhouse, tennis, & recreation park. Located in beautiful Belmont, close to shopping, dining, I-85, & airport.

1542 Reflection Pointe Blvd, Belmont, NC 28012 is a 4 bedroom, 4 bathroom, 4,365 sqft single-family home built in 2007. This property is not currently available for sale. 1542 Reflection Pointe Blvd was last sold on Mar 8, 2024 for $1,500,000 (6% lower than the asking price of $1,600,000). The current Trulia Estimate for 1542 Reflection Pointe Blvd is $1,510,400.
